Output 7e5744e8d667bb91dd61bd363301635617aab51273de1f165000fe1f98a067e1:21

value
28697814
script pubkey
OP_0 OP_PUSHBYTES_20 3fae842ed0b6ce9f63d8eedb6761a7dc2bdf5a47
address
bc1q87hggtkskm8f7c7camdkwcd8ms4a7kj89ly7dv
transaction
7e5744e8d667bb91dd61bd363301635617aab51273de1f165000fe1f98a067e1
spent
true